 Wind Ensemble Audition RequiremenTs


1) 1) 3 Scales (2 major, 1 minor) with Arpeggios
​2) Two Prepared Solo Excerpts


A sight reading excerpt will be given at the time of your audition
Percussion: 
​

Students should prepare a snare excerpt and bring a snare with them to their audition. ​


In General, percussionists should have experience with:
- Timpani: Knowledge of tuning, ability to play on at least three drums
 - Ability to play  the standard orchestral percussion: Snare, Bass, Cymbals (Crash & Suspended), Triangle  and a mallet instrument (Vibraphone, Xylophone, Glock).


Winds & Brass

1) Three Scales (2 major, 1 minor)  
2) Two contrasting solo works of your choice

For Principal Chairs:
All accepted students are sent hearing excerpts in August which determine chair seatings. 

Piano/Keyboard

1) Two contrasting solo works of your choice
2) Be prepared to sight read an ensemble piano excerpt.

School Participation Policy:

WYO ensemble and performance opportunities are intended to compliment school music programs. It is the policy of the Worcester Youth Orchestras that each student musician participates in his/her/their school music program, if offered at the musician’s school as part of the school day curriculum and/or as an after/before school activity or club. ​
